KonMari Consultant Ivanka Siolkowsky shares how her love of minimalism and environmentalism intersects with KonMari and her mental health advocacy.
Our guest today is Ivanka Siolkowsky. Ivanka is a former Elementary School Teacher whose life was transformed when she began learning the many benefits of minimalism and organization!
Although she was always considered a tidy individual, after decluttering, and applying minimalism to her surroundings, it was as if the pieces of her life puzzle all fell into place. It is because of these life-altering improvements that Ivanka decided to become a full time Professional Organizer - to help others find that same inner peace in their daily lives!
She is a Master KonMari Consultant with The Tidy Moose, which is based in Toronto, Canada.
